  • ERROR MESSAGE - Scanner failure - Unable to scan, copy or send a fax - Photosmart 3310 All in One

    Hi, believe it or not, this worked.., unplug unit for 30 sec.
    press and hold # key plus 3 key (keep holding)
    plug in unit again
    keep holding # and 3 buttons until screen says reset has occurred
    release buttons, try copying or scanning
    if you're lucky, you'll now have a functioning unit

    Boy, does this story sound familiar.  After some research and considering the fact that good quality photos are important, we purchased the HP 3310 a little over 3 years ago.  This certainly was not the cheapest all-in-one unit available.  Thank God we purchased the extended warranty from Best Buy.  Roughly 7 months after purchase, we could no longer copy, scan or fax -- same message you received.  We returned the unit to Best Buy and they promptly replaced it with a new one.  We were offered as a replacement any printer of our choice up to the purchase price of the 3310. Second mistake:  we chose to replace the unit with another HP 3310.   Guess what -- a few days after expiration of our extended warranty, we received the same message again and could no longer copy, scan or fax.  As it was out of warranty by this time, we examined the unit carefully and found that the light carriage bar that scans was out of alignment and stuck there.  We removed the 2 screws holding the scanner bed and were able to squeeze a hand far enough under the glass to re-align the scanner bar.  It still would not work.  We thought it was broken and turned it off.  Much to our surprise, next time we turned it on, it worked...until, that is, we tried to use the reduce/enlarge function and it repeated the malfunction.  We have since determined that the reduce/enlarge function creates the problem.  As long as we do not use the reduce/enlarge function, the printer continues to copy, scan and fax. We are going to replace this printer, but there is an old saying..."Once a fool, shame on you; twice a fool, shame on me."  The replacement will surely not be an HP product.

    Sorry, no Apple here, only other users. That said, I have no idea of what you're trying to do. If you want to make a bootable partition, all you have to do is install the software onto the partition. Alternatively, you can put a bootable backup/clone of your current boot volume onto it using Carbon Copy Cloner or SuperDuper!. BTW, the error indicates that the .dmg file you created is corrupt.
